Transaction 7a31df18d2bfa659848a8f8b4f5e9d4c587bf385bcc695309abc13b309e44dbc
1 Input
1 Output
-
7a31df18d2bfa659848a8f8b4f5e9d4c587bf385bcc695309abc13b309e44dbc:0
- value
- 32487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a12d36da63bf301a26d8d85d0d127a98ca46cef OP_EQUAL
- address
- 3HCHMCbpkd5NNw37PDvCrwj3pirnEhXUKZ